Description
This sophisticated Art Deco Machine Age occasional/ side chair was realized in the United States, circa 1935. It features a subtly cantilevered tubular bent aluminum frame with a floating back seat, streamlined arms, and a gently rounded cushion attached in the back via two rectangular supports in the same material. High Style Deco was opened in 2004 by Howard Williams, starting out primarily featuring Art Deco furniture, lighting, art and accessories then expanding to include the best of Mid-Century items—resulting in a collection that represents the best of the 20th Century. In November 2012, High Style Deco relocated to a new six thousand square foot space that showcases their American and European inventory.
